Should You Buy a 1996 Yamaha CY50 RIVA Jog?

The 1996 Yamaha CY50 RIVA Jog is a compact scooter designed for urban commuting and casual rides. With its lightweight frame and efficient design, it offers a practical solution for navigating busy city streets. Although specific performance metrics such as horsepower and torque are not available, the Jog is known for its agility and ease of use, making it an excellent choice for novice riders or those looking for a convenient mode of transport. Its compact size allows for easy parking and maneuverability in tight spaces, which is ideal for city dwellers.

This scooter is particularly appealing to those who prioritize fuel efficiency and low maintenance costs. While the MSRP and detailed specifications are not documented, the RIVA Jog is generally recognized for its affordability and reliability. Riders can expect a straightforward riding experience without the complexities of larger motorcycles, making it a suitable entry point into the world of two-wheeled transportation.
